Correction: The population genetics of human disease: The case of recessive, lethal mutations

The authors note that the citation of Wright (1937) and Nei (1968) is incorrect in the “Models of mutation-selection balance” section in Results. Wright (1937) not only showed the equilibrium frequency of a deleterious allele for a population of infinite size (Eq 1) but also derived the full equilibrium frequency distribution of a deleterious allele under a finite effective population size. He also derived the mean (Eq 2) allele frequency of a fully recessive deleterious allele and gave approximations for large and small effective population sizes. Nei (1968) further derived the approximate variance (Eq 3) in allele frequency of a fully recessive mutation by using Wright’s general formula. The authors confirm that this error does not affect the conclusions of the article.
